Misleading statement:
“Create a POWr account to access the entire plugin library.”
Factually corrected statement:
“You must create an account on our powr website before this plugin will do anything!”
Note to developer: If you feel you have a good plugin, forcing people to create an account on your website may not be the best approach.
The plugin, after installation, redirects the visitor to a confusing webpage with only one option > agree to a 16-page terms and conditions starting with:
“You agree to pay to POWr any fees for each Service you purchase or use (including any overage fees),”
